Inca Jungle, will also provide new options of tourism to our customers. The company will focus on ecotourism. Inca Jungle purpose is to educate the traveler in the country and provide funds for ecological conservation that directly benefit the economic development. The company will focus on new alternatives of tourism that focus on destinations where flora, fauna, and cultural heritage are the primary attractions.
Our commitments with ecotourism are:
- To Build environmental awareness
- Provide direct financial benefits from our conservation
- Provide financial benefits and empowerment to local people of the communities
- Respect local culture and customs of the communities that we are visiting.

CHILDCARE
Do you want to help give hope to some of the world’s most impoverished children? Join up with one of our childcare placements and provide children with love and attention. Volunteers will be able to assist the children with their homework, organize educational activities, and help take care of their basic needs. There are many different childcare placements available in Cusco, homes for abused children, daycares for babies, community centers, and shelters.
